社区
C#
帖子详情
新人求指教「ef codefirst生成数据库问题」
希瑞爸爸
2018-09-06 11:07:34
我在实体类中给了decimal类型的字段一个stringlength的属性,然后生成数据库。之后用soap测试的时候报错该字段不是字符型不能配置长度属性,然后我删库去掉实体类该字段的stringlength属性重新生成数据库,但是还是会报这个错。请问下这个问题的原因
...全文
181
1
打赏
收藏
新人求指教「ef codefirst生成数据库问题」
我在实体类中给了decimal类型的字段一个stringlength的属性,然后生成数据库。之后用soap测试的时候报错该字段不是字符型不能配置长度属性,然后我删库去掉实体类该字段的stringlength属性重新生成数据库,但是还是会报这个错。请问下这个问题的原因
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
1 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
希瑞爸爸
2018-09-06
打赏
举报
回复
是不是ef会保存实体类的属性,因为我就算删掉这一列后面再测试接口也会报出这一列的错误
EF
中DB First模式下
数据库
中表结构变化时如何快速同步到
EF
模型中
没想到什么好的精准的办法,持续的报错,然后定位报错很是头疼。我目前感觉较快方式有两种,如果有更好的方式,请大家
指教
。 一、先在
数据库
中修改表的结构属性,再删除edmx文件中对应的实体类模型,然后再是“从
数据库
更新模型”,新增删除的表的模型。 二、还有一种方式是删除项目的所有
EF
模型,全部重新
生成
,干干净净,一了百了。 ...
Sqlite:
Code
First模式
1.引言项目中需要用到一个本地文件
数据库
,而且最好要使用
Code
First模式,于是就想到了Sqlite。对于个人来说也第一次使用sqlite的
Code
First模式,在这个过程中踩了不少的坑,因此写了这篇文章与君分享,文中有误可以当面指出,不必留情。2.
Code
First抄了一段话:SQLite 是一个软件库,实现了自给自足的、无服务器的、零配置的、事务性的 SQL
数据库
引擎。SQLite
EF
中的DBFirst实例(上)
最近一直在学习
EF
,了解到
EF
作为微软的一个ORM框架,有三种设计模式DBFirst(先设计
数据库
)、
Code
First(不怎么使用)、ModelFirst(先设计实体),作为初学者,想着先做个简单点的DBFirst,具体如下。如果哪里写的不对,欢迎各位高手拍砖
指教
。 一、新建一个
数据库
(具体操作过程不再累述) 新建
数据库
EF
DBfirst,新建一个表Student
Laravel- 使用migration 创建
数据库
文章仅供个人学习参考,如有不恰当的地方,希望前辈们
指教
。 1、使用命令 创建
数据库
文件 php artisan make:model --migration Model/Postsphp artisan make:model --migration Model/Users 2、修改database\migrations 文件夹下会自动
生成
数据库
文件
通过IDEA将
数据库
表
生成
对应的pojo类
通过IDEA将
数据库
表
生成
对应的pojo类 1、IDEA连接
数据库
在IDEA中点击DataSource按钮,创建好
数据库
的连接,并打开。 (1)点击“+”号,选择Data Source,选择你的
数据库
类型。(这里选择的是MySQL) (2)设置连接 2、打开连接,选择需要映射
生成
的POJO类的表,右键,选择Scripted Extensions→选择Generate POJOs.groovy→选择
生成
POJO类的存放位置,点击OK。 选择
生成
文件的存放位置。 此时,你的项目结构对应的包下就会
生成
该
C#
110,538
社区成员
642,577
社区内容
发帖
与我相关
我的任务
C#
.NET技术 C#
复制链接
扫一扫
分享
社区描述
.NET技术 C#
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
让您成为最强悍的C#开发者
试试用AI创作助手写篇文章吧
+ 用AI写文章